About ClinChoice
ClinChoice is a company based in Fort Washington (United States) founded in 1995 by John D Balian and Xin Ke.. ClinChoice has raised $212 million across 2 funding rounds from investors including Goldman Sachs, Taikang Insurance Group and Legend Capital. The company has 474 employees as of April 06, 2024. ClinChoice has completed 2 acquisitions, including CROMSOURCE and CSI Medical Research. ClinChoice offers products and services including Clinical Development, Post-Marketing Services, and Regulatory Affairs. ClinChoice operates in a competitive market with competitors including Emmes, Syneos Health, Veristat, Medelis WCCT Global and Celgene, among others.

What does ClinChoice do?
ClinChoice was established in 1995 and is based in Fort Washington, United States. As a contract research organization, focus is placed on data management, regulatory affairs, and consulting services within the pharmaceutical and biotechnology industries. Support is offered for clinical trial operations, compliance requirements, and strategic advisory needs across global markets. Co-founders include John D. Balian as CEO and Xin Ke.
